Anchorage was established in 1914 as a port for building railroads for the Alaska Railroad. It quickly developed because of its advantageous location during World War II, when it turned into a military base. In 1968 the discovery of oil at Prudhoe Bay and the subsequent creation of the Trans-Alaska Pipeline during the 1970s led to economic growth and people moving here from various parts of the world. The oil business has remained one major element of the local economy.
